Dr. Matt Gebhardt

     Dr. Matt Gebhardt attended Brigham Young University where he studied microbiology.  He then graduated with distinction from the University of Oklahoma, earning his Doctor of Dental Surgery (DDS) degree.  After graduation he went into private practice as a General Dentist for seven years in Auburn, California.  He then received his specialty training at Nova Southeastern University in Florida, where he earned his endodontic certificate and his Master of Science (MS) degree.

     Dr. Gebhardt has received recognition by receiving the Student Achievement in Endodontics award from the American Association of Endodontists.  His office won best dentist two years in a row while he was practicing general dentistry in Auburn, California.  During his residency, Dr. Gebhardt worked on a cutting edge research project focusing on regrowing the dental pulp. Later he won the American Association of Endodontist resident award for research at the annual AAE convention. He has also lectured in various continuing education courses.  

     He is a member of the American Association of Endodontists, the American Dental Association, and the Oregon Dental Association.
